Huron’s AI Transformation team helps clients harness the transformative potential of artificial intelligence to accelerate growth, enhance decision-making, and reimagine the enterprise. As a Manager in AI Transformation Advisory, you’ll lead engagements that define how organizations design, deploy, adopt and scale AI with humans at the center. You’ll partner with executives and operational teams to craft AI strategies, drive innovation pipelines, empower new capabilities and adoption and deliver enterprise-grade solutions across industries. This role blends business strategy, process redesign, technology fluency, leadership and coaching—ideal for a consultant who can move seamlessly between C-suite advisory and hands-on engagement and problem solving. Experience and Role Description As a Manager, you will: Lead client engagements focused on defining AI strategy, transformation roadmaps, and implementation plans. Shape and drive go-to-market (GTM) initiatives for AI solutions in collaboration with industry and digital capability leads. Oversee multi-disciplinary teams delivering AI projects—ensuring alignment across process redesign, architecture, AI engineering, and change management. Advise senior executives on investment prioritization, operating models, and AI governance frameworks. Define and manage AI solution portfolios, including agentic systems, RAG pipelines, and model lifecycle management. Design and orchestrate multi-agent frameworks to automate knowledge work, enhance productivity, and improve decision-making. Serve as the “front door” for AI innovation, capturing market feedback, surfacing new ideas, and refining product/solution concepts. Promote responsible AI, embedding ethics, transparency, and security into every project. Mentor and develop consultants, building AI advisory expertise across the team. Contribute to firm growth through thought leadership, business development, and client relationship management. Qualifications Required: Bachelor’s degree required; advanced degree in Business, Computer Science, Engineering, or Data Science preferred. 7–10 years of experience in consulting, technology, or enterprise transformation roles, with a focus on AI or digital strategy. 3+ years of experience leading AI/ML solution delivery, including Generative and Agentic AI systems. Proven ability to bridge business and technology—translating strategic objectives into scalable AI roadmaps. Strong understanding of AI platform ecosystems (Azure, AWS, GCP) and deployment architectures. Demonstrated leadership managing cross-functional delivery teams and executive stakeholders. Excellent communication, facilitation, and storytelling skills; ability to influence at the C-suite level. Preferred: Prior experience building or commercializing AI solutions or products within consulting or enterprise environments. Expertise in RAG architectures, orchestration frameworks, and agent design principles. Familiarity with AIOps / MLOps, data platform modernization, and cloud infrastructure. Certifications in cloud AI platforms (Azure AI Engineer, AWS Machine Learning Specialty, Google Professional ML Engineer). Experience mentoring junior consultants and building AI delivery capability within teams.
